Sri Lanka Police Launch WhatsApp Service for Reporting Reckless Driving

TLDR
  • Sri Lanka Police launched WhatsApp for reckless driving reports.

  • Use 070-4755600 to submit video evidence 24/7.

  • Report speeding, one-wheeling, unsafe overtaking, and more.

  • Include date, location, police division for prompt action.

The Sri Lanka Police have launched a new initiative, introducing WhatsApp numbers for the public to report instances of reckless and dangerous driving. Citizens are encouraged to submit video evidence to assist with traffic law enforcement. While one source reported the number as 070-5547600, another indicated 070-4755600. Submissions should ideally include the date, location, and the relevant police division where the incident occurred. This service, overseen by the Deputy Inspector General for Traffic Control and Road Safety, is designed to operate 24 hours a day, leveraging public engagement with social media to enhance road safety.

Story Update

Update #2\u00b7 Apr 11 · 11:46 AM

The Sri Lanka Police have introduced a dedicated WhatsApp number, 070-4755600, for the public to report incidents of reckless and dangerous driving. This initiative formalizes an existing public practice of submitting video evidence of traffic violations, which authorities have acknowledged as helpful in identifying offenders and taking legal action. Specific examples of reportable hazardous driving behaviours include speeding, unsafe overtaking, riding a vehicle on one wheel, driving without proper control, or dangerously crossing railway tracks. The police aim to promptly apprehend offenders and take legal action based on these submissions.
